Double Chocolate Coca-Cola Cake: A Sweet, Rich Delight

Preheat Oven: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Grease and flour a 9×13-inch baking pan.

Make the Cake Batter: In a medium saucepan, melt the butter over medium heat. Add Coca-Cola and cocoa powder, stirring until smooth. Once melted, remove from heat and set aside.

Mix Dry Ingredients: In a separate bowl, combine the flour, sugar, baking soda, and salt.

Combine Wet and Dry Ingredients: Add the flour mixture to the melted butter and Coca-Cola mixture. Stir in the buttermilk, eggs, and vanilla essence. Mix until smooth.

Bake the Cake: Pour the batter into the prepared baking pan and bake for 30-35 minutes, or until a toothpick inserted in the center comes out clean. Let the cake cool completely in the pan.

Make the Frosting: In a saucepan, melt the butter over medium heat. Stir in the cocoa powder and Coca-Cola, bringing the mixture to a boil. Remove from heat and add the powdered sugar, mixing until smooth.

Frost the Cake: Once the cake has cooled, spread the frosting evenly over the top. If desired, garnish with chopped pecans or your favorite nuts for added texture and flavor.
